BioNTech SE (22UA) — Net Asset Quality Index

Latest as of March 2026: 88.7%

BioNTech SE (22UA) has a Net Asset Quality Index of 88.7% as of March 2026. This metric measures the proportion of total assets financed by shareholders' equity — total assets of €21.07 Billion minus total liabilities of €2.38 Billion yields net assets of €18.70 Billion. A higher index indicates a stronger, lower-leverage balance sheet. See BioNTech SE defensive liquidity buffer to measure how many days the company can operate on defensive assets alone.

Annual Net Asset Quality Index for BioNTech SE (2016–2025)

The table below presents the year-by-year Net Asset Quality Index for BioNTech SE from 2016 to 2025, covering 10 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, total liabilities, net assets, the quality index perc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. Year Quality Index Net Assets (EUR) Total Assets Total Liabilities Change (pp)
2025 87.4% €19.22 Billion €21.99 Billion €2.76 Billion ▲ +1.3 pp
2024 86.2% €19.41 Billion €22.53 Billion €3.12 Billion ▼ -1.8 pp
2023 88.0% €20.25 Billion €23.01 Billion €2.76 Billion ▲ +1.8 pp
2022 86.2% €20.06 Billion €23.28 Billion €3.22 Billion ▲ +11.0 pp
2021 75.1% €11.89 Billion €15.83 Billion €3.94 Billion ▲ +16.0 pp
2020 59.2% €1.37 Billion €2.32 Billion €946.77 Million ▼ -2.7 pp
2019 61.9% €493.49 Million €797.65 Million €304.15 Million ▲ +21.0 pp
2018 40.9% €267.00 Million €652.99 Million €385.99 Million ▲ +53.8 pp
2017 -12.9% €-48.21 Million €374.71 Million €422.92 Million ▼ -21.0 pp
2016 8.2% €31.86 Million €389.96 Million €358.10 Million
pp = percentage points
